Toronto Maple Leafs center Jason Spezza recorded his eighth career hat trick in Thursday's 7-3 win over Vancouver. The former 30-goal scorer hadn't registered three markers in one game since April 2016. Spezza logged only 12:17, but he also had a season-high 5 shots in the game. The veteran center is way past his prime, but he's found some nice form at the moment with seven points in five games. He has a good chance of keeping the momentum in the upcoming days, as the Leafs have two more games against Vancouver on the horizon. The Cancuks are giving up nearly four goals per game.--Taavi Pailk - RotoBaller
